There is a documentary coming up on The History Channel which combines motorcycles and history.
In the show, hosts Stan Ellsworth and Curtis Nysmith follow the Custer Trail on motorcycles, riding from central North Dakota to the Little Big Horn in Montana.
Curtis has a degree in aerospace engineering, was VP af an aerospace firm, served as a NY city prosecutor and is an avid history buff. Rides a Ducati Multistrada in the pilot.
Stan is an ex-marine, former NFL linebacker (Seattle & Detroit), former history teacher - has a master's degree. Very smart. Very big. Rides a Harley Duece in the pilot.
